Anyone have issues with lukewarm heat coming out of the defrost setting. The vent and floor setting seem much warmer. I've also notice the rear heater doesn't put out much heat either. The fan seems to be working just fine as there is adequate air flow coming out its just not warm enough. Vehicle temp sits at around 1/3 and I'm not sure if this is good or bad as I just got this vehicle.
 
Yea sounds normal , my Montana throws warm to hot air but my old previous 2000 threw cold air i always thought the thermastat was stuck open but would of cost $$$$$ to change . Some where between 2000 and 2003 they changed the location of the stat to an easier access so if i get cold enough i am going to change it it on my 03 . That s probably what u need to do also.
 
Replace the thermostat first.
